How to buy Macbook from Vietnam and save money for a 7-day trip: 5 easy steps

Compare Prices and Pick the Right Country
Start by checking how much your desired MacBook costs in India vs Vietnam. Factor in currency exchange, discounts, and local taxes. Vietnam often offers better rates on Apple products due to lower duties. If the savings are big enough, it might just fund your trip.

Book the Cheapest Round-Trip Flight
Look for the most budget-friendly flights to Hanoi or Ho Chi Minh City. Use flight comparison websites, set fare alerts, and be flexible with your dates. Your goal is to keep travel costs low so that the MacBook savings make the trip worth it.

Choose a Store That Offers VAT Refund
Once in Vietnam, go to an Apple-authorized store or reputed retailer that provides proper VAT invoices. You’ll need this documentation for a VAT refund at the airport. Always confirm the VAT refund policy before you buy—it’s a key part of the savings.

Claim Your VAT Refund at the Airport
Before flying back, head to the VAT refund counter at the airport. Show your passport, purchase receipt, and the sealed product if required. The refund (usually 7–10%) can be credited to your card or given in cash, knocking off even more from the MacBook

Enjoy Your Trip While You’re At It
With the MacBook sorted, spend a few days exploring Vietnam—enjoy local food, visit tourist spots, and work remotely if needed. When you subtract the refunded tax and lower device cost, you’ll realize your vacation practically paid for itself. A true win-win.
